abundance |
a very large amount; plentiful supply. |
brawl |
a noisy fight or argument. |
brochure |
a small booklet or pamphlet, especially one that contains pictures and is used for advertising purposes. |
collective |
of or relating to a group that is composed of individuals but is considered together. |
considerable |
large in size or amount. |
domestic |
of or related to the home or family. |
editor |
a person who reads and corrects materials for publication. |
evacuate |
to leave or to empty of people for safety reasons. |
intentional |
done on purpose; deliberate. |
niche |
a hollow place set into a wall to hold a statue or some other object. |
obstruction |
something that blocks the way or prevents progress. |
percentage |
some part of a whole based on a total of one hundred parts. |
remorse |
a feeling of guilt and real sorrow over having done something wrong. |
shortcoming |
a fault or weakness in character, behavior, or ability. |
unruly |
not easy to restrict; difficult or impossible to control; wild. |
